What is a remote equity research supervisory analyst?

A Remote Equity Research Supervisory Analyst is a financial professional responsible for reviewing and approving equity research reports created by analysts,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ements and internal standards, all while working remotely. They act as a quality control checkpoint, verifying the accuracy of research, proper disclosures, and adherence to industry regulations such as FINRA Rule 2241. This role is essential in maintaining the credibility and integrity of investment research published by financial institutions. Working remotely, they use secure platforms to collaborate with research teams and oversee the publication process.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ote equity research supervisory analyst?

To thrive as a Remote Equity Research Supervisory Analyst, you need a deep understanding of financial markets, equity research methodologies, and strong analytical skills, typically supported by a relevant degree and Series 16 (Supervisory Analyst) certification. Familiarity with financial modeling software, Bloomberg Terminal, and compliance monitoring systems is essential. Exceptional attention to detail, communication skills, and the ability to work independently make someone stand out in this remote role. These skills and qualities ensure the accuracy and compliance of research reports, uphold regulatory standards, and facilitate efficient remote team collaboration.

What are some common challenges faced by remote equity research supervisory analysts and how can they be managed?

Remote Equity Research Supervisory Analysts often face the challenge of maintaining effective communication and oversight with dispersed research teams. Ensuring compliance with regulatory standards and meeting strict publication deadlines can also be demanding without in-person collaboration. Proactively utilizing digital collaboration tools, establishing clear review protocols, and scheduling regular virtual check-ins help manage these challenges. Staying updated on industry regulations and fostering strong relationships with analysts are key to success in this remote role.
